β¦ Table of Contents
Content: Preface. Introduction. VOICE PACKETIZATION. Buisness Drivers for Packet Voice. Quality of Service. Distributed Network Architecture. PACKET TRANSPORT TECHNOLOGIES. Voice Over the Internet Protocol. Voice Over ATM. Voice Over Frame Relay. Comparison Among Alternative Transport Technologies. BROADBAND ACCESS AND NETWORK EVOLUTION. Voice Over Cable. Voice Over DSL. Network Evolution. Epilogue. Acronyms and Abbreviations. Standards Bibliography. Index.
